Your Care, Our Commitment. A World-Class Achievement! 💚

Rosemont Endoscopy Centre is thrilled to announce we’ve achieved an exceptional world-class Net Promoter Score (NPS) of 87! 🎉

What is a Net Promoter Score (NPS)? NPS measures our patient experience by asking how likely patients are to recommend our hospital. An NPS above 50 is considered excellent, and anything over 80 is world-class—so we’re thrilled with our score of 87! 🏆

This outstanding result reflects the trust and satisfaction our patients have in the care we provide.

Since opening our doors in 1993, Rosemont Endoscopy Centre has established a reputation for excellence in day surgery, supported by an experienced and passionate nursing and administration team.

We are proud to deliver an exceptional healthcare experience for patients and doctors across the full spectrum of gastroenterology, with comprehensive services in prevention, diagnosis and treatment.

Part of the Nexus Hospitals national network, Rosemont Endoscopy Centre is proud to play a vital role in the health and well-being of our community. 🏥✨

Coeliac Awareness Week 2026 🌾

This Coeliac Awareness Week, Rosemont Endoscopy Centre is highlighting the importance of early diagnosis in managing coeliac disease. Identifying the condition early can help prevent long-term complications and support better day-to-day health for those affected.

If you’re experiencing digestive symptoms or suspect coeliac disease, early testing and consultation are key steps towards effective disease management.

If the Coeliac Australia self-assessment quiz raises concerns for you, please do not hesitate to consult your GP for a specialist referral.

We’re proud to shine the spotlight ✨on Dr Naaz Sidhu — a gastroenterologist whose depth of expertise is matched by a genuine commitment to patient care.

Dr Sidhu is one of only two gastroenterologists in the Wollongong region performing capsule endoscopy, an advanced test that allows closer investigation of the small intestine. His approach is grounded in evidence-based, best practice medicine, with a strong focus on achieving the best possible outcomes for every patient.

Dr Sidhu’s career reflects his passion for advancing gastroenterology. From award-winning PhD research and specialist training in advanced therapeutic endoscopy, to leading major clinical trials and contributing to national and international forums, he remains at the forefront of his field.

What truly sets Dr Sidhu apart is his dedication to comprehensive, high-quality care. He has a broad interest across all areas of gastroenterology, including bowel cancer screening and prevention, IBD, early gastrointestinal cancers and minimally invasive treatments — and he offers rapid access endoscopy to support timely diagnosis for patients.

☀️ National Skin Cancer Action Week is a timely reminder for all Australians to protect their skin and prioritise regular skin checks.

Australia has one of the highest rates of skin cancer in the world — yet most cases can be prevented by following the five forms of sun protection:
🧴 Slip on sun-protective clothing
🕶️ Slop on SPF30+ broad-spectrum sunscreen
👒 Slap on a wide-brimmed hat
🌳 Seek shade
🌤️ Slide on sunglasses

The health and well-being of our people and patients is always our highest priority. Across our national hospital network, we continue to provide specialised skin surgery services — including dermatology and Mohs surgery, reconstructive plastic surgery and oculoplastic surgery — to deliver the best clinical and cosmetic outcomes for our patients.

We’re delighted to welcome Penelope Marshall to the Nexus Hospitals Executive Team as our new Chief Nurse Officer and Director of Clinical Governance.

Penelope brings more than 22 years of experience in nursing and midwifery leadership, including over eight years in senior executive roles at Ramsay Health Care and across three private hospitals. She most recently held the position of National Director, Nursing Governance at Healthscope Operations.

Her career spans both acute and aged care sectors, with a proven track record in clinical governance, patient safety, quality improvement, and operational leadership. Penelope also served as Executive General Manager, Clinical Governance, Risk and Innovation for Victoria’s largest aged care provider.

She holds two master’s degrees in Health Care Leadership and Management and Health and Medical Law and is a graduate of the Australian Institute of Company Directors. In addition to her executive experience, Penelope is the Victorian Practitioner Member on the Nursing and Midwifery Board of Australia (AHPRA), playing a vital role in shaping the future of nursing nationally.

Penelope is passionate about leading high-performing teams, mentoring future clinical leaders, and ensuring safe, person-centred care across the healthcare system.
